Pre-owned NOOK Touch, NOOK Color: $79, $149!

It is no secret that B&N is preparing to bring multiple tablets to the market. B&N has had a lot of success with NOOK Color. The 2nd generation NOOK Color will go head to head with Amazon Kindle Fire. There will also be a premium NOOK that will sit somewhere between Kindle Fire and iPad. While we all wait for B&N to unveil what it has to offer, the company is discounting pre-owned NOOKs heavily to get more eyes on the NOOK family.

B&N is now offering pre-owned NOOK Touch and NOOK Color for $79, $149 respectively. B&N is quite aware of the threat that Kindle Fire poses to its NOOK Color. This is clearly an attempt to by the company to stay competitive with Amazon until new NOOK tablets are released to the market. At this point, it is not clear whether B&N will drop NOOK Simple Touch’s price to make it more competitive against Kindle Touch.
